Hoping for some advice.

I have a stereo in my back yard, I'ts insulated,vented & protected from the elements so it's out there year round, Pool in the summer, Hockey/skating rink in the winter.

My question:

Where can I get a "recommended" device that I can connect to my PC and then broadcast what is playing on my PC via FM so that I can enjoy all my mp3's in the back yard?

I tried searching the local Calgary electronic stores sites to no avail.

does such a device exist? or am I asking too much?
